import com.sun.org.apache.bcel.internal.Constants;
import java.io.*;
/**
* This class represents the constant pool, i.e., a table of constants, of
* a parsed classfile. It may contain null references, due to the JVM
* specification that skips an entry after an 8-byte constant (double,
* long) entry. Those interested in generating constant pools
* programatically should see <a href="../generic/ConstantPoolGen.html">
* ConstantPoolGen</a>.
* @see Constant
* @see com.sun.org.apache.bcel.internal.generic.ConstantPoolGen
* @author <A HREF="mailto:markus.dahm@berlin.de">M. Dahm</A>
*/
public class ConstantPool implements Cloneable, Node, Serializable {
private int constant_pool_count;
private Constant[] constant_pool;
/**
* @param constant_pool Array of constants
*/
public ConstantPool(Constant[] constant_pool)
{
setConstantPool(constant_pool);
}
/**
* Read constants from given file stream.
*
* @param file Input stream
* @throws IOException
* @throws ClassFormatException
*/
ConstantPool(DataInputStream file) throws IOException, ClassFormatException
{
byte tag;
constant_pool_count = file.readUnsignedShort();
constant_pool = new Constant[constant_pool_count];
/* constant_pool[0] is unused by the compiler and may be used freely
* by the implementation.
*/
for(int i=1; i < constant_pool_count; i++) {
constant_pool[i] = Constant.readConstant(file);
/* Quote from the JVM specification:
* "All eight byte constants take up two spots in the constant pool.
* If this is the n'th byte in the constant pool, then the next item
* will be numbered n+2"
*
* Thus we have to increment the index counter.
*/
tag = constant_pool[i].getTag();
if((tag == Constants.CONSTANT_Double) || (tag == Constants.CONSTANT_Long))
i++;
}
}
/**
* Called by objects that are traversing the nodes of the tree implicitely
* defined by the contents of a Java class. I.e., the hierarchy of methods,
* fields, attributes, etc. spawns a tree of objects.
*
* @param v Visitor object
*/
public void accept(Visitor v) {
v.visitConstantPool(this);
}
/**
* Resolve constant to a string representation.
*
* @param constant Constant to be printed
* @return String representation
*/
public String constantToString(Constant c)
throws ClassFormatException
{
String str;
int i;
byte tag = c.getTag();
switch(tag) {
case Constants.CONSTANT_Class:
i = ((ConstantClass)c).getNameIndex();
c = getConstant(i, Constants.CONSTANT_Utf8);
str = Utility.compactClassName(((ConstantUtf8)c).getBytes(), false);
break;
case Constants.CONSTANT_String:
i = ((ConstantString)c).getStringIndex();
c = getConstant(i, Constants.CONSTANT_Utf8);
str = "\"" + escape(((ConstantUtf8)c).getBytes()) + "\"";
break;
case Constants.CONSTANT_Utf8: str = ((ConstantUtf8)c).getBytes(); break;
case Constants.CONSTANT_Double: str = "" + ((ConstantDouble)c).getBytes(); break;
case Constants.CONSTANT_Float: str = "" + ((ConstantFloat)c).getBytes(); break;
case Constants.CONSTANT_Long: str = "" + ((ConstantLong)c).getBytes(); break;
case Constants.CONSTANT_Integer: str = "" + ((ConstantInteger)c).getBytes(); break;
case Constants.CONSTANT_NameAndType:
str = (constantToString(((ConstantNameAndType)c).getNameIndex(),
Constants.CONSTANT_Utf8) + " " +
constantToString(((ConstantNameAndType)c).getSignatureIndex(),
Constants.CONSTANT_Utf8));
break;
case Constants.CONSTANT_InterfaceMethodref: case Constants.CONSTANT_Methodref:
case Constants.CONSTANT_Fieldref:
str = (constantToString(((ConstantCP)c).getClassIndex(),
Constants.CONSTANT_Class) + "." +
constantToString(((ConstantCP)c).getNameAndTypeIndex(),
Constants.CONSTANT_NameAndType));
break;
default: // Never reached
throw new RuntimeException("Unknown constant type " + tag);
}
return str;
}
private static final String escape(String str) {
int len = str.length();
StringBuffer buf = new StringBuffer(len + 5);
char[] ch = str.toCharArray();
for(int i=0; i < len; i++) {
switch(ch[i]) {
case '\n' : buf.append("\\n"); break;
case '\r' : buf.append("\\r"); break;
case '\t' : buf.append("\\t"); break;
case '\b' : buf.append("\\b"); break;
case '"' : buf.append("\\\""); break;
default: buf.append(ch[i]);
}
}
return buf.toString();
}
/**
* Retrieve constant at `index' from constant pool and resolve it to
* a string representation.
*
* @param index of constant in constant pool
* @param tag expected type
* @return String representation
*/
public String constantToString(int index, byte tag)
throws ClassFormatException
{
Constant c = getConstant(index, tag);
return constantToString(c);
}
/**
* Dump constant pool to file stream in binary format.
*
* @param file Output file stream
* @throws IOException
*/
public void dump(DataOutputStream file) throws IOException
{
file.writeShort(constant_pool_count);
for(int i=1; i < constant_pool_count; i++)
if(constant_pool[i] != null)
constant_pool[i].dump(file);
}
/**
* Get constant from constant pool.
*
* @param index Index in constant pool
* @return Constant value
* @see Constant
*/
public Constant getConstant(int index) {
if (index >= constant_pool.length || index < 0)
throw new ClassFormatException("Invalid constant pool reference: " +
index + ". Constant pool size is: " +
constant_pool.length);
return constant_pool[index];
}
/**
* Get constant from constant pool and check whether it has the
* expected type.
*
* @param index Index in constant pool
* @param tag Tag of expected constant, i.e., its type
* @return Constant value
* @see Constant
* @throws ClassFormatException
*/
public Constant getConstant(int index, byte tag)
throws ClassFormatException
{
Constant c;
c = getConstant(index);
if(c == null)
throw new ClassFormatException("Constant pool at index " + index + " is null.");
if(c.getTag() == tag)
return c;
else
throw new ClassFormatException("Expected class `" + Constants.CONSTANT_NAMES[tag] +
"' at index " + index + " and got " + c);
}
/**
* @return Array of constants.
* @see Constant
*/
public Constant[] getConstantPool() { return constant_pool; }
/**
* Get string from constant pool and bypass the indirection of
* `ConstantClass' and `ConstantString' objects. I.e. these classes have
* an index field that points to another entry of the constant pool of
* type `ConstantUtf8' which contains the real data.
*
* @param index Index in constant pool
* @param tag Tag of expected constant, either ConstantClass or ConstantString
* @return Contents of string reference
* @see ConstantClass
* @see ConstantString
* @throws ClassFormatException
*/
public String getConstantString(int index, byte tag)
throws ClassFormatException
{
Constant c;
int i;
c = getConstant(index, tag);
/* This switch() is not that elegant, since the two classes have the
* same contents, they just differ in the name of the index
* field variable.
* But we want to stick to the JVM naming conventions closely though
* we could have solved these more elegantly by using the same
* variable name or by subclassing.
*/
switch(tag) {
case Constants.CONSTANT_Class: i = ((ConstantClass)c).getNameIndex(); break;
case Constants.CONSTANT_String: i = ((ConstantString)c).getStringIndex(); break;
default:
throw new RuntimeException("getConstantString called with illegal tag " + tag);
}
// Finally get the string from the constant pool
c = getConstant(i, Constants.CONSTANT_Utf8);
return ((ConstantUtf8)c).getBytes();
}
/**
* @return Length of constant pool.
*/
public int getLength()
{
return constant_pool_count;
}
/**
* @param constant Constant to set
*/
public void setConstant(int index, Constant constant) {
constant_pool[index] = constant;
}
/**
* @param constant_pool
*/
public void setConstantPool(Constant[] constant_pool) {
this.constant_pool = constant_pool;
constant_pool_count = (constant_pool == null)? 0 : constant_pool.length;
}
/**
* @return String representation.
*/
public String toString() {
StringBuffer buf = new StringBuffer();
for(int i=1; i < constant_pool_count; i++)
buf.append(i + ")" + constant_pool[i] + "\n");
return buf.toString();
}
/**
* @return deep copy of this constant pool
*/
public ConstantPool copy() {
ConstantPool c = null;
try {
c = (ConstantPool)clone();
} catch(CloneNotSupportedException e) {}
c.constant_pool = new Constant[constant_pool_count];
for(int i=1; i < constant_pool_count; i++) {
if(constant_pool[i] != null)
c.constant_pool[i] = constant_pool[i].copy();
}
return c;
}
}
